Authors I’ve Met
Leigh Bardugo | She was the first author I met, back during my trip to Book Expo America. I have a signed and personalized copy of Six of Crows, which is excellent! She was super nice. For some reason I don’t think I have photos of this even though that feels very weird… I could have sworn one of the girls took a candid-ish one while I was getting the book signed.
Sarah J. Maas | I say SJM because I was in the same small-ish room (okay it was a Barnes & Noble) as her while she spoke about her latest release at the time. I also got to see Sarah, my friend and former Secret Sister! I went all the way to Rhode Island and back (a total of 3 hours) on a weeknight to go there but didn’t want to stay too late to meet her in the huge line. Sarah got my book signed for me and sent it over. So yes, I didn’t technically meet her but feel like this is close enough.
Sarah Dessen | My sister and I headed down to Fairfield, also pretty far away on a weeknight, to listen to and meet Sarah Dessen! This was right before I was moving to Maine for a year and it was a great night for the two of us to hang out with each other. Dessen was honestly the number one (realistic) author to meet from my bucket list and she was amazing.
Chloe Benjamin | I went to this event at Print while we lived in Portland! I was curious about her book (still haven’t read it – what else is new) and we decided to spend an afternoon listening to her speak about it. It was an interesting event overall.
Morgan Matson | This was excellent coincidence, that Morgan Matson would be in Portland of all places while we lived there! It was a great event with donuts and talk of Save the Date. It was awesome to meet her and chat before and after the event. She is so, so kind to her readers!
